Large house for sale near the town of Breznik

The house is located in a small village in Breznik Municipality, district of Pleven. It is a quiet and sunny area, with beautiful nature, just 40 km west of Pernik and 18 km from the town of Breznik.

The house is solid built (brick walls and slabs between the floors), on two floors and an attic. It was built in the 1990s. Sold fully furnished and ready to move in. The house fits perfectly for vacations or permanent living. There is easy access to the property at any time of the year. The asphalt ends 300 meters away, after which there is a dirt road.

The total living area of the house is 160 sq m. The internal layout is as follows:

  • First floor - kitchen, living room and a basement, internal stairs.
  • Second floor - two rooms and a kitchen.
  • Third floor / attic - two rooms and a storage space.

The size of the garden is 1000 sq m. It is fully fenced on all sides. The garden is well-maintained and there are several additional agricultural buildings. The property has electricity and water.
